The library is open! Our hours are Monday-Friday 9 a.m. to 5 p.m. and Saturday 9 a.m. to 2 p.m. Please enter at the north door by the book drop. Please put all returns in the book drop because we are quarantining library material for a minimum of three days. We are asking that masks be worn and that you use the provided hand sanitizer.   

The Kids Summer Reading Contest started June 8. We are only in the third week of prizes, so it is not too late to join in the fun! The Kids Summer Reading contest will end July 19. The last weekly prize is Monday, July 20, and we would like all the completed Reading Logs turned in so we can announce the Grand Prize winners Tuesday, July 21. 

The Hill City Public Library is hosting two programs this summer at the Hill City Boys & Girls Club. On July 7 at 10 a.m. Delacina Chief Eagle, a Lakota-style hoop dancer, will perform.

On July 28 at 10 a.m. Markie Schultz will perform her puppet show, Dragons are Too Seldom. If you plan to attend please enter the Boys & Girls Club gym at the door across form the tennis courts. Social distancing and hand sanitizing will be in effect.

We have had a steady flow of wonderful book donations. If anyone is interested in purchasing books, please stop at the library during business hours and a librarian will be glad to assist you. There will be a book sale at the library Saturday, July 18 starting at 9 a.m. and ending at 4 p.m.

The library has items we no longer have need of. We have two brown barrel chairs, several maple wood dining chairs and empty DVD cases. Stop in at the library or give us a call if you want these items or have questions.

We are very excited to announce that we have a new member on our library team. Please take a minute and stop in to meet and welcome Shelly. We are planning fun and exciting things for the future.

The Storytime program will begin Wednesday, July 8, 10 a.m. to 11 a.m. in the library’s Kid’s Annex. The public is welcome to join in to hear stories and participate in fun activities.

The Book Club will meet Tuesday, July 28, at 5:30 p.m. at the library; if it is nice maybe we can sit outside (bring your own camp chair) to discuss: “The Good Liar,” “Arthur Trulov,” “The Huntress” and “Where the Crawdads Sing.” The next Book Club meeting is planned for Sept. 29 to discuss your favorite summer read.
